Scope and content | Bound volume of typed copies of selected documents pertaining to the fur trade, the originals of which are to be found in the Q-Series (correspondence between the Home Government and officials in Canada) and the B-Series (Haldimand Papers) in the National Archives of Canada. Volume 1 contains a descriptive index, prepared by Arthur S. Morton, to the material which has been copied here that covers both volumes as well as to material in other sources, which include the Annual Reports of the National Archives of Canada, the Champlain Society's "Documents Relating to the North West Company", L.R. Masson's "Les Bourgeois de la Compagnie du Nord-Ouest", and the Ontario Historical Society's Simcoe Papers. The documents, most of which are correspondence between individuals, cover certain aspects of the 'Indian trade' and the North West Company, the Hudson Bay Company, and other trading companies, between 1763 and 1821. | |
